Bumps lint-staged from 16.2.0 to 16.2.1.

Release notes

Sourced from lint-staged's releases.

v16.2.1

Patch Changes

  • #1664 8277b3b Thanks @​iiroj! - The built-in TypeScript types have been updated to more closely match the implementation. Notably, the list of staged files supplied to task functions is readonly string[] and can't be mutated. Thanks @​outslept!

    export default {
    ---  "*": (files: string[]) => void console.log('staged files', files)
    +++  "*": (files: readonly string[]) => void console.log('staged files', files)
    }
  • #1654 70b9af3 Thanks @​iiroj! - This version has been published from GitHub Actions using Trusted Publishing for npm packages.

  • #1659 4996817 Thanks @​iiroj! - Fix searching configuration files when the working directory is a subdirectory of a git repository, and there are package.json files in the working directory. This situation might happen when running lint-staged for a single package in a monorepo.

  • #1654 7021f0a Thanks @​iiroj! - Return the caret semver range (^) to direct dependencies so that future patch and minor versions are allowed. This enables projects to better maintain and deduplicate their own transitive dependencies while not requiring direct updates to lint-staged. This was changed in 16.2.0 after the vulnerability issues with chalk and debug, which were also removed in the same version.

    Given the recent vulnerabilities in the npm ecosystem, it's best to be very careful when updating dependencies.
